Ya, they always release on their own store. My issue with that is not the launcher, but the fact there won't be any community Steam controller configs for a manually added game. When the game is sold via Steam, theres plenty of community controller configs mapping gyro.

Which, often it's as simple as taking 5 seconds to map mouse input to gyro myself, done and done, but about 50% of games released on PC nowadays aren't programmed to allow mouse input and controller input simultaneously, which means mapping gyro is a much more complex task, as you must map all other inputs as keyboard so it's purely KB/M detected and no controller inputs. And doing that manually sucks. Steam controller is an easy solution since it auto detects as KB/M for every input, but not all games are ideal with the SC. For FPS? Absolutely. A game like this? Not so much (though it can work). And I hate having to spend an hour creating my own configs from scratch when the game wont allow mouse and controller inputs together.

That's why I like to buy on Steam.
